The story of Daisy A Ball began in 1926 in Wise, Virginia, USA. In 1930, Daisy A Ball resided in Cumberland, Harlan, Kentucky, USA. In 1935, Daisy A Ball resided in Rural, Wise. Daisy A Ball married Jack Clemett Williams, Ray Cooper, and had children including Aaron Paul Williams, Dennis S Williams, Glenn Douglas Williams. Daisy A Ball passed away in 1985 in Evergreen Cemetery, West Carrollton City, Montgomery, Ohio, USA.
